Output 68c84e5372a23d16390b99a98f2e3b1c382315df33fa7b837709601cfafac6a1:8

value
276500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f5bc52508cf8e37084eac8c6fbe09b5ba50dbeb OP_EQUAL
address
3LbRjYtuWspGtnK9PqXFkA1eim7bcF2MfG
transaction
68c84e5372a23d16390b99a98f2e3b1c382315df33fa7b837709601cfafac6a1
spent
true